What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Entry Level MERN Stack Develop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Entry Level MERN Stack Developer, you need a solid understanding of JavaScript, HTML, CSS, and proficiency in MongoDB, Express.js, React, and Node.js, often supported by a relevant degree or coding bootcamp certification.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, cloud platforms, and common development tools such as Visual Studio Code is typically required. Strong problem-solving abilities, effective communication, and self-motivation are essential soft skills for collaborating in a remote environment. These skills ensure you can build, maintain, and troubleshoot full-stack web applications efficiently while working independently and as part of a distributed team.

What are some common challenges faced by remote entry level MERN Stack developers, and how can they overcome them?

Remote entry level MERN Stack developers often face challenges such as effective communication with distributed teams, managing time zones, and staying motivated without in-person supervision. To overcome these, it's important to proactively participate in team meetings, use collaboration tools like Slack or Jira, and establish a structured daily routine. Seeking regular feedback from more experienced developers and engaging in code reviews can also accelerate learning and help address technical roadblocks. Building strong self-discipline and maintaining clear documentation will further ease remote collaboration and personal productivity.

What is a Remote Entry Level MERN Stack Developer?

A Remote Entry Level MERN Stack Developer is a software developer who works from a remote location, usually from home, and specializes in building web applications using the MERN stack. The MERN stack includes MongoDB, Express.js, React.js, and Node.js, which are popular JavaScript-based technologies. Entry level generally indicates that the position is suitable for those just starting their careers, with minimal professional experience required. This role often involves assisting with coding, debugging, and learning best practices under the guidance of more experienced developers.

Job description

Software Engineer
Location: Remote/Alexandria, VA
GeoDelphi, Inc. dba Whitespace is seeking a Software Engineer to build innovative forward-looking solutions within our Answers platform. You'll be essential to our Answers platform digital offering which is broken into a technological stack that is comprised of a source, engine, analytic, and story layer. The engineering team is the technological backbone of our Answers platform working in the 'engine layer' to discover the ground truth. You'll work with a team of engineers and developers designing tools to provide technical solutions to complex questions. The ideal candidate is creative, a problem solver, a developer, a designer, and appreciates delivering high-quality products. This position will report to the VP of Engineering.
This position is 100% remote! The candidate MUST reside in the contiguous United States. The candidate must be a W2 employee of GeoDelphi, Inc. No 3rd party applications.
D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Design, implement, and maintain application phases.
  • Contribute in all phases of the development life cycle
  • Write well-designed, testable, efficient code
  • Ensure designs are in compliance with specifications
  • Recommend changes to improve established application processes
  • Prepare and produce releases of software components
  • Develop application code programs
  • Develop and execute unit test plans
  • Support formal testing and resolve test defects
  • Provide technical support and consultation for application and infrastructure questions
SKILLS & ABILITIES
  • Expert with at least one language and desire good experience with several others (Python, React, Java, etc.)
  • Front-end development skills (HTML/CSS/JavaScript)
  • Strong understanding of DevOps and software/application development processes
  • Experience with GitLab, Jenkins, Nexus, and other DevOps/Continuous Integration tools.
  • Experience with SQL and NoSQL data stores
  • Demonstrated ability to creatively solve technical problems
  • Demonstrated ability to work collaboratively with a small team
DESIRED SKILLS
  • Experience interacting with AWS SDK, AWS API, AWS CLI, and AWS CloudFormation
  • Experience with public clouds such as AWS, Google, Rackspace
